| : Part of the sixth assortment of [[blindpacking|blind-bagged]] [[Kreon]] [[Micro-Changer]]s, Fuselage can be rebuilt from robot mode into a cargo plane. He sports [[Mirage (Kre-O)|Mirage's]] helmet.

| * Fuselage is an homage to the Generation One [[Octane (G1)|Octane]] (particularly his Boeing 767 mode).
| |
| * His appearance in the comic is vastly different from that of his later Kreon toy, the comic renders him in a G1-faithful color scheme, sports a [[Ratchet (Kre-O)|Ratchet]] helmet, and uses a [[Firestrike (Kre-O)|Firestrike]] wing backpack.
